Viewer Goal Setting

You can create goals (total watch time or number of videos watched) that viewers must achieve before completing there experience

With Viewer Goals, you can define how much content participants must engage with before proceeding with or concluding their survey. This could be a specific number of videos (e.g., “watch at least 3 videos”), a minimum total watch time (e.g., “watch at least 8 minutes of content”), or a combination of both.

  1. Navigate to the left side panel under the Channel Settings tab

  2. Locate the 'Viewer Goal' section

  3. Click 'Add Goal' and select 'Minimum Watch Time' or 'Videos Watched'

  4. Adjust the minimum number of videos or minutes of content viewers must watch to achieve their viewing goal

  5. Set a Goal Achieved Message (optional) that will appear to viewers once they meet their goal

Under the Viewer Goal section, you can also control if viewers can continue watching after achieving their goal and if their goal progress will be displayed on the channel as they navigate
